Carlton's Matthew Kreuzer has rejected multiple offers from the Blues for a contract extension and looks set to leave the club, according to Robinson.
“It’s really interesting this one because Kreuzer knocked back an offer to go to GWS, significant, a huge deal,” he said.
“There are contract offers on the table for him that aren’t pleasing him, seen as he has knocked back an estimated $1.5 million over four or five years to stay at the Blues.”
The chief football writer for the Herald Sun also revealed that the Blues are astonishingly paying all of their salary cap, yet are considered to be years off having a competitive team.
“There is one thing about Carlton’s salary cap and player payments, hold on to your hat here, they are paying 100 per cent of the cap at the moment,” said Robinson.
“They were building to a premiership.”
